What is a reverse auction?
It is a process where theSuppliers compete by lowering pricesin real time.
🟨 You as a buyer define what you need.
🟨 You invite several suppliers to participate.
🟨 They see their competitors' offers (anonymously) and lower their price to win.
✅ Ideal for recurring or standardized purchases.
✅ Increases competitive pressure and reduces prices quickly.
What is a sealed bid auction?
In this model:
🟦 Each supplier presents a single offer without seeing the others.
🟦 All offers open at the same time.
🟦 You choose the most convenient one according to your criteria.
✅ Ideal for sensitive contracts, technical products, or multi-factor tenders.
✅ More discretion and less exposure.

🛠️ How to choose which one to use?
🟡 Usereverse auction when:
Price is the main decision factor.
The product/service is standard or repetitive.
You are looking for aggressive competition between suppliers.
🔵 Usesealed bid auction when:
You take into account multiple variables (not just price).
You want to avoid outside influences.
You are bidding for professional, technical or strategic services.

📦 Practical examples
Reverse auction:
Packaging, stationery, logistics services, general supplies.
Auction closed:
Software development, consulting, technical tenders, specific machinery.
